
视频标记技术的有效应用的制作方法.docx
4页视频标记技术的有效应用的制作方法专利名称:视频标记技术的有效应用的制作方法技术领域:本发明通常涉及对视频进行标记,更具体地说,涉及数字视频的 标记技术的有效应用背景技术:因为数字媒体的数字表现、存储、发布和复制是廉价、易用的, 并且保持了媒体的质量,所以它们已经变得非常流行然而,例如, 这些优点已经使得能够对有版权的材料进行广泛的非法发布和使用, 比如通过互联网对数字图像和视频进行非授权的发布结果,合法版 权拥有者的收入被剥夺可以被部署为控制这种非授权的发布的一组技术包括将不易觉 察的信息嵌入在视频中这些技术一般被称为数字水印、取证标记或 ^L频标记,并且这些术语在本文中可互换地使用所嵌入的信息可以 用于通过安全的、不易察觉的并且强健的方式来嵌入媒体的版权所有 者、发布者或接收方的身份所述信息可以例如在由个人回放或者接 收期间被嵌入,并且通过标识号来与接收的时间以及个人接收方关联 如果拷贝稍后被发现是非法发布的,则可以检索所述信息,并且可以 标识负责非法发布的原始接收方这种技术可以用于跟踪个体媒体资 产拷贝,并且强制执行版权法内容标记是数字媒体发布的重要组成 部分,并且通过限制(例如通过点对点文件共享站点的)非法发布的 风险使得能够对版权受保护的内容进行数字传递。
因为发布可以被跟 踪到最近的法定接收方,所以由于可以标识发布内容的人,因此,要 承担侵犯版权的责任的风险增加虽然可以使用明显的并且可见的修改方式来嵌入跟踪号,但如果 以不可见的方式来应用,则它们对内容的破坏更少,并且更好地确保不被移除为了应用强健标记(即,在已经通过压缩、重新记录、过滤或者 其它处理对内容进行修改之后,标记仍然可读),必须应用对内容的 改变,其修改实际视频、图像、或音频信号为了使标记不易察觉, 以隐藏并且轻微的方式来应用这些修改为了实现所需的强健性,以分布式方式来典型地应用修改,其中, 大量修改散布在视频帧或时间的大的区域(即多个帧)上,或者散布 在视频帧和时间两者上通常,在变换后的域(例如频率变换或小波 变换)中应用操作这些变换允许在对于视频的修改之后保持大部分 不变的域中进行不可见的标记修改,并且允许当观看媒体时对在多个 帧上分布的修改进行会聚这些变换还使得能够在变换后的域中嵌入 强信号所述信号在用于向用户呈现媒体的域中在很大程度上是不易 察觉嵌入标记所需的修改的数量以及在对内容进行标记的域中对内 容进行变换所需的计算的数量对于在需要对标记进行快速且有效的嵌 入的环境中进行处理提出了挑战。
这种环境的示例是采用流式传输媒 体的环境,其经由网络将媒体传递给消费者电子设备当嵌入关于流式传输/已发送媒体的接收方的信息时,可以在接 收端嵌入所述信息,从而对于每个接收方标记和发送各个流,而不会 对发送方造成负担发送方将相同媒体拷贝传递给所有接收方,并且 媒体在其在接收方端被接收的时刻被标记其后,向每一用户呈现分 别标记的拷贝在此情况下,由于接收端上的机器一般具有可用于应 用标记的十分有限的处理能力,因此及时处理的限制甚至更大这种 处理能力的限制使得在如今使用的大多数分布式环境中不容许在媒体 中应用包含关于接收方的信息的取证标记发明内容描述了如下系统和方法,其用于在第一位置转换(render)待嵌 入到媒体内容中的信息,并且在第二位置将所转换的信息嵌入到所述媒体内容中在很多实施例中,嵌入处理比转换处理需要更少的处理 器强度,并且可以在消费者电子设备(例如机顶盒)上被执行本发明一个实施例包括在第一位置将所述信息转换为图像;在第二位置 将所述图像嵌入在所述媒体中,以实现所述媒体内容的有效标记在本发明的方法的另一实施例中,将媒体内容中所嵌入的信息从 频域变换为转换的图像在本发明的方法的另一实施例中,根据所述媒体内容的感知特性 来修改所述信息。
在本发明的方法的又一实施例中,从压缩电子文件确定所述媒体 内容的感知特性在本发明的方法的再 一 实施例中,所述信息包括与所述媒体内容 有关的元数据在本发明的方法的又 一 实施例中,所述信息标识媒体内容回放的 时间和位置在本发明的方法的又一实施例中,所述信息标识所述媒体内容的 版权所有者或接收方在本发明的方法的再一实施例中,所述信息表示数据库索引在本发明的方法的再一实施例中,使用机顶盒的同屏显示 (on-screen display )来完成所述图"f象的嵌入在本发明的方法的再一实施例中,所述第一位置是视频传递头 端,所述第二位置是接收所述视频的消费者电子机顶盒在本发明的方法的再一实施例中,所述第一位置中所创建的图像 被存储,以用于重复使用或后续使用本发明的实施例包括服务器,其被配置为在第一位置转换信息, 并且经由网络将转换的信息传送到连接到所述服务器的设备此外, 所述设备被配置为在第二位置将所述图像嵌入所述媒体内容在本发明另一实施例中,所述网络是缆线网络,所述设备是数字 机顶盒在本发明另一实施例中,所述服务器被配置为从频域对将要嵌入在所述媒体内容中的信息进行变换,以创建转换的图像在本发明又一实施例中,所述服务器被配置为确定所述内容的 感知特性,所述服务器被配置为根据所述媒体内容的感知特性修改 所述信息。
在本发明又一实施例中,所述服务器被配置为从压缩电子文件 确定所述媒体的感知特性在本发明再一 实施例中,所述设备包括被配置为在输出设备上生 成同屏显示的硬件,所述设备被配置为通过将转换的信息显示为同 屏显示而将转换的信息嵌入在所述媒体内容中在本发明的再一实施例中,所述第一位置是视频传递头端,所述 第二位置是用户站点在本发明的再一实施例中,所述服务器被配置为存储所转换的 图像,以用于后续使用在本发明再一实施例中,所述设备被配置为经由所述网络接收 所述媒体内容在附图中,贯穿不同的示图,相似的标号通常表示相同的部分 此外,附图并不一定是按比例的,相反,重点在于说明本发明的原理 图1是根据本发明一个实施例的取证标记处理的示意性流程图 图2是根据本发明一个实施例的取证标记的示意图,所述取证标 记作为图像被创建,被转换为覆盖图像,并且随后被应用于视频帧, 由此以所述覆盖图像来对视频帧进行标记具体实施例方式本发明涉及一种如下系统和方法,其将取证标记转换到基带、未 压缩、空间变换图像或视频帧中,其中,以对于单个像素的修改来表 示对于媒体内容(视频)的修改随后可以通过对被转换为图像的标 记与待标记图像或视频帧进行简单组合,而在不同的位置或系统中十分有效地应用对标记的所述预处理的表现的应用。
在本发明一个实施 例中,经由添加操作来应用所述组合操作,在另一实施例中,经由可以基于每个像素执行的alpha混合(alpha blending)来应用所述组合 操作在题为"Covert and Robust Mark for Media Identification"的美 国专利申请No.ll/489,754中描述了可以使用本发明的方法而应用的 标记技术,其公开内容在此引入作为参考当前可用的端用户电子设备一般提供将图像组合为显示视频的 有效手段这种系统使用可用的技术在视频中显示菜单和覆盖图形 一般可以通过半透明方式来应用这些显示元素具体地说,用于接收 在网络上所传递的媒体内容的端消费者设备(比如机顶盒)提供了以 此方式覆盖图形的可能性(见例如美国专利申请No.l 1/489,754中所描 述的机顶盒)该方法一般被称为覆盖緩冲或同屏显示当与下面的 视频显示组合时,典型地可以通过alpha混合值来调整实际操作,所 述alpha混合值调整覆盖的图形的强度所述同屏显示的普通用途是 显示菜单和关于视频播放的信息,或者作为对于设备中运行的其它应用的用户接口这种同屏显示可以用于通过允许嵌入不易察觉的取证 标记信息的方式来修改媒体内容/视频。
存在将数字水印或取证跟踪信息嵌入在数字视频中的一些嵌入 方法所述方法在位置上在执行操作的空间或时间以及域中彼此不同 某些嵌入方法需要在指定的位置或按时间顺序产生操作其它嵌入方 法需要在由像素位置或特性所指定的位置处对像素进行操作这些图 像嵌入系统共有的共同特性在于,如果产生用于分析如何修改这些像 素的某些前处理,则也可以通过简单地向媒体内容或视频的每一帧中 的像素值进行加操作来完成对于帧的实际修改当以此方式应用像素 加操作时,可以十分有效地执行嵌入处理,因此使得环境能够通过有 限处理资源来嵌入图像在一个实施例中,通过使用在很多机顶盒中所提供的有效图像应 用方法(称为同屏显示)执行对标记进行加操作的处理,而进一步简化标记的应用同屏显示将具有(由"alpha值"定义的)给定强度的 给定的图像(在此情况下,变换后的标记)添加到视频的每一帧可以例如在传递内容的头端按每电影 一次来执行对将要表现为 图像的标记的准备在此情况下,仅需执行一次计算,但需将数据发 送到标记被嵌入的位置或者,虽然处理资源可能是有限的,但可以 在其被应用的位置进行所述准备用于取证标记的系统一般使用感知模型,其指示对于视频的修改 更不可见的空间和时间中的位置。
为了使得能够应用对视频的特性进 行考虑的变形,待嵌入为标记的信息根据所发送的内容而改变美国 专利申请No.11/489,754中描述了在标记的嵌入中使用感知特性和感 知模型的示例可以通过简单的测量(例如压缩率和比特率)从已压 缩的内容推导感知特性在另一实施例中,对将要发送的视频进行一 次分析,并且随电影一起存储在特定位置和帧中的感知性信息在将 电影传递给设备时,相应地对标记信息进行修改可以通过使用通常现有的alpha混合机制来应用被应用于根据本 发明很多实施例的视频的覆盖图像,所述alpha混合机制允许以半透 明方式应用图像或各个像素在本发明一个实施例中,这种方法用于 允许在嵌入标记时对于图像进行十分轻微的、不可见的操作在另一 实施例中,覆盖图像是不透明的,并且很大程度上与其正在覆盖的视 频帧相同它对于每一帧而被更新图像与它正覆盖的视频之间的典 型轻微差异构成标记根据本发明实施例的用于对媒体内容进行标记的系统可需要将 待嵌入的信息变换到不同的域(例如频域(例如DCT、小波或快速傅 立叶))在需要变换以准备待嵌入的信息时,通常可以通过仅需要 进行一次变换的方式来分离信息,并且可以将信息进行组装,以通过 简单方式创建待嵌入的不同数据的变形。
该修改于是通过将图像添加 到视频帧而被应用在空间域中可以通过拥有更少的处理能力的远程 设备来应用该操作根据本发明实施例的用于对媒体内容进行标记的很多系统嵌入独立于帧内容的静态信息对于这些系统,可应用变换,而无需知道 修改所应用的基础媒体其它系统需要应用于实际媒体的修改,并且 媒体内容根据其内容而被修改这些系统在创建覆盖之前对内容进行 分析对视频进行分析的处理仅需要被执行一次,但其对于以不同信 息所标记的每个拷贝可以应用多次假设视频内容在短时间段上不显著改变,如果不是对每个帧而是对每N帧执行分析,则实现性能的明 显增益参照图1,在一个实施例中,示出取证标记处理的流程图典型 压缩的原始视频内容100用于发布应该以唯一信息来最终标记的几个 拷贝为了减少发布端上的工作以及所需的发布带宽,将相同的文件 以数字方式传递101到接收方的消费者电子设备145,在接收方的消 费者电子设备145,它被实际地标记在传递之前,对文件进行分析, 并且确定感知模型,其标识适合于隐藏不易感知的信息的视频的位置 这对于减少在接收端处的所需的处理能力可以是有用的当选择待嵌 入的消息时105 (例如当确定接收方时),通过应用标记过程并且创 建可以用于组装待嵌入的信息的组成部分来准备覆盖图像104。
在从 原始视频推导出的并且根据视频特性确定。
